ПОИСК Статьи Чертежи Таблицы Организация вычислительного процесса в универсальных программах анализа на макроуровне из "Основы автоматизированного проектирования " Из рисунка ясно, что при N N фиксируется несходимость ньютоновских итераций и после дробления шага происходит возврат к интегрированию при тех же начальных для данного шага условиях. При сходимости рассчитывается 5 и в зависимости от того, выходит погрешность за пределы диапазона [m2, т ] или нет, шаг изменяется либо сохраняет свое прежнее значение. [c.112] Параметры ml, m2, s, задаются по умолчанию и могут настраиваться пользователем. [c.112] Матрицу Якоби Я и вектор правых частей В необходимо рассчитьшать по программе, составляемой для каждого нового исследуемого объекта. Составление программы вьшолняет компилятор, входящий в состав программного комплекса анализа. Общая структура такого комплекса представлена на рис. 3.10. [c.112] Исходные данные об объекте можно задавать в графическом виде (в виде эквивалентной схемы) или на входном языке программы анализа. Запись на таком язьпсе обычно представляет собой список компонентов анализируемого объекта с указанием их взаимосвязей. Вводимые данные преобразуются во внутреннее представление с помощью графического и лингвистического препроцессоров, в которых предусмотрена также диагностика нарушений формальных язьпсовых правил. Графическое представление более удобно, особенно для малоопытных пользователей. Задав описание объекта, пользователь может приступить к многовариантному анализу либо по одной из программ такого анализа, либо в интерактивном режиме, изменяя условия моделирования между вариантами с помощью лингвистического препроцессора. [c.113] Наиболее сложная часть комплекса - компилятор рабочих программ, именно в нем создаются программы расчета матрицы Якоби Я и вектора правых частей В, фигурирующих в вычислительном процессе (см. рис. 3.9). Собственно рабочая программа (см. рис. 3.10)- это и есть программа процесса, показанного на рис. 3.9. Для каждого нового моделируемого объекта составляется своя рабочая программа. При компиляции используются заранее разработанные математические модели типовых компонентов, известные функции для отображения входных воздействий, алгоритмы расчета выходных параметров из соответствующих библиотек. [c.113] Постпроцессор представляет результаты анализа в табличной и графической формах, это могут быть зависимости фазовых переменных от времени, значения выходных параметров-функционалов и т. п. [c.113] Вернуться к основной статье